On the recordJune 10, 1996
let me also indicate to my colleagues that we have just completed a very successful meeting with Republican House Members and Republican Senators on health care reform. We have now reached agreement on the Republican side. Senator Kassebaum, Senator Roth, Congressman Archer, Congressman Hastert, Congressman Armey, the Speaker, myself, Congressman Kasich, and many others have been involved in this process. We believe that we have put together a good, solid, health reform bill that will help millions and millions of Americans. My only regret is that we cannot vote on it before I leave at 2 o'clock tomorrow. But we have the agreement. That is the important thing. I hope now that the Democrats, including the Senator from Massachusetts, Senator Kennedy, will take a hard look at what we have been able to put together. In our view it goes a long way in ensuring portability. It does a great deal for the self-employed. It does a great deal in making health care affordable. It also will start the MSA process, medical savings accounts, which have broad appeal in this country. We believe we are on the right track. So now it is up to the White House. It is up to the President. I hope the President will say this is good, this is close enough, maybe not everything he wanted. It is not everything we wanted, but that is the way it works when you go to conference. So the Republicans have agreed. Now we need to appoint conferees.
